GVKun编程网logo

Python:类似于`map`的东西可以在线程上工作(map,python)

4

如果您对Python:类似于`map`的东西可以在线程上工作感兴趣,那么本文将是一篇不错的选择,我们将为您详在本文中,您将会了解到关于Python:类似于`map`的东西可以在线程上工作的详细内容,我

如果您对Python:类似于`map`的东西可以在线程上工作感兴趣,那么本文将是一篇不错的选择,我们将为您详在本文中,您将会了解到关于Python:类似于`map`的东西可以在线程上工作的详细内容,我们还将为您解答map,python的相关问题,并且为您提供关于.net – 是否有类似于linq的python枚举的东西、c盘用户里的东西可以删除么、html – 是否有类似安全导航操作符的东西可用于数组?、java是否具有类似于C#属性的东西?的有价值信息。

本文目录一览:

Python:类似于`map`的东西可以在线程上工作(map,python)

Python:类似于`map`的东西可以在线程上工作(map,python)

我确定标准库中有类似的东西,但似乎我错了。

我有一堆urlopen平行的网址。我想要类似内建map函数的东西,除了工作是由一堆线程并行完成的。

有一个好的模块可以做到这一点吗?

答案1

小编典典

有人建议我futures为此使用包装。我尝试了,它似乎正在工作。

http://pypi.python.org/pypi/futures

这是一个例子:

"Download many URLs in parallel."import functoolsimport urllib.requestimport futuresURLS = [''http://www.foxnews.com/'',        ''http://www.cnn.com/'',        ''http://europe.wsj.com/'',        ''http://www.bbc.co.uk/'',        ''http://some-made-up-domain.com/'']def load_url(url, timeout):    return urllib.request.urlopen(url, timeout=timeout).read()with futures.ThreadPoolExecutor(50) as executor:   future_list = executor.run_to_futures(           [functools.partial(load_url, url, 30) for url in URLS])

.net – 是否有类似于linq的python枚举的东西

.net – 是否有类似于linq的python枚举的东西

在 python中,我可以在迭代时轻松获得索引,例如

>>> letters = ['a','b','c']
>>> [(char,i) for i,char in enumerate(letters)]
[('a',0),('b',1),('c',2)]

我怎么能用linq做类似的事情?

解决方法

当然.有一个 overload of Enumerable.Select采用Func< TSource,int,TResult>将元素与其索引一起投影:

例如:

char[] letters = new[] { 'a','c' };
var enumerate = letters.Select((c,i) => new { Char = c,Index = i });
foreach (var result in enumerate) {
    Console.WriteLine(
        String.Format("Char = {0},Index = {1}",result.Char,result.Index)
    );
}

输出:

Char = a,Index = 0
Char = b,Index = 1
Char = c,Index = 2

c盘用户里的东西可以删除么

c盘用户里的东西可以删除么

c盘用户文档是不可以删的。用户文件夹储存的是系统软件关键环境变量,尤其是当今用户的文件夹,开启后能够见到许多电脑的秘密文件。也有储存的一些驱动器等系统软件,假如删除了就很有可能进不了系统了。

c盘用户里的东西可以删除么

本教程操作环境:windows7系统、Dell G3电脑。

c盘用户里边的东西删掉不大不小,许多 用户在触碰电脑上的情况下,都是会被传递一个观念,那便是c盘是系统盘,文档很重要,不能删掉,很有可能会造成 电脑上无法启动,可是电脑上使用时间长了,c盘用户文档里堆积了许多 废弃物,那c盘用户文件删除?下边我以win7为例子,为大伙儿解除这一疑惑。

用户文件夹在C盘的根目录下,开启C盘后非常容易就能寻找。双击鼠标开启用户文件夹后,里边还包括了其他类型的文件夹。

第一个是默认设置的admin,假如给电脑设置过名字,这儿会显示设置过的名字。第二个是默认设置的掩藏 Default 文档。第三个是电子计算机用户户下的文件夹。

用户文件夹储存的是系统软件关键环境变量,尤其是当今用户的文件夹,开启后能够见到许多 电脑的秘密文件。

也有储存的一些驱动器等系统软件,假如删除了就很有可能进不了系统了。

结果是一般c盘用户文档是不可以删的,假如一定要删,则必须请专业人员来解决。

更多计算机相关知识,请访问常见问题栏目!

以上就是c盘用户里的东西可以删除么的详细内容,更多请关注php中文网其它相关文章!

html – 是否有类似安全导航操作符的东西可用于数组?

html – 是否有类似安全导航操作符的东西可用于数组?

我已经使用安全导航运算符对象来加载异步调用,这是非常了不起的.我以为我可以为 Arrays重现相同但它在我的Angular代码中显示模板解析错误.我知道* ngIf是一种替代解决方案,但是有一种更简单(通过代码)的方式就像安全导航运算符一样吗?
<div>
   <h5>{{data?.title}}</h5>  //This works
   <h6>{{data?.body}}</h6>  //This works
   <h6>{{simpleData?[0]}}</h6>  // This is what I tried to implement    
</div>

解决方法

is there a more simpler(by code) way just like the Safe Navigation Operator?

有ternary operator.

condition ? expr1 : expr2

<h6>{{simpleData?simpleData[0]:''}}</h6>

java是否具有类似于C#属性的东西?

java是否具有类似于C#属性的东西?

C#属性(我的意思是get和set方法)是一个非常有用的功能。Java是否也具有类似于C#属性的内容。我的意思是我们如何在Java中实现类似以下C#代码的内容:

public string Name
{
    get
    {
        return name;
    }

    set
    {
        name = value;
    }
}

关于Python:类似于`map`的东西可以在线程上工作map,python的问题我们已经讲解完毕,感谢您的阅读,如果还想了解更多关于.net – 是否有类似于linq的python枚举的东西、c盘用户里的东西可以删除么、html – 是否有类似安全导航操作符的东西可用于数组?、java是否具有类似于C#属性的东西?等相关内容,可以在本站寻找。

本文标签: